Red Bull ‘almost on par’ with Mercedes for 2022
Helmut Marko believes Red Bull are developing their car 'almost on a par' with Mercedes, and thinks the two teams will be at the front again in 2022. The cars are going through an extensive re-modelling after significant regulation changes will drastically alter how the cars are built from 2022 and beyond, with stricter parameters in which teams are able to build their challengers. The teams have been working on their 2022 cars throughout the year, as they look to hit the ground running with the different machinery underneath them. Such is the importance of the changes, Haas decided not to develop their 2021 car at all to try and get a headstart on what they will drive next season. ...
